Description
THE TEN MINUTE FORTNIGHT: Andy plays cricket in a field in Kent, and Toby enjoys Afghanistan v Pakistan
"The other great advantage: compared to a proper game, the wait for a post-match pint is much shorter."
FROM THE ARCHIVES (07'50): A potted history of cricket in Japan
"And then the penny dropped, and I realised that all along he had been talking about croquet, while I had been talking about cricket."
THE REVIEW (17'15): Edging Towards Darkness: The Story of the Last Timeless Test by John Lazenby
"We were disappointed to be robbed of the opportunity [to win], but at the end of the day I'm afraid few of us cared what happened."
Recorded 27 August 2023
